From the Empire State Building to Broadway, from Little Italy to Chinatown, from the Upper West to the Lower East, when most people think of NYC, they think of Manhattan. College students new to the area will find no end of diversions, no matter what their interests.
From watching a Knicks game at Madison Square Garden to picking up one of countless Broadway and Off-Broadway shows to just hanging out in one of the borough’s many bucolic parks, Manhattan offers unlimited possibilities.
